Color space conversions
The hexadecimal color cdb092 has the RBG color space values R:205, G:176, B:146 and the CMYK color space values C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.29, K:0.2
colorimetry | value | CSS language |
RGB hexadecimal | cdb092 | #cdb092 |
RGB decimal | 205,176,146 | rgb(205,176,146) |
RGB percentage | 80.3,69,57.2 | rgb(80.3%,69%,57.2%) |
CMYK | 0,14,29,20 | |
HSL | 31,37,69 | hsl(31,37%,69%) |
HSV | 31,29,80 |
